Figures & Specs Summary:

  • Year: 2004 | Type: Saloon
  • Engine: 1997 cc (121.8 ci) 16 Valve
  • Engine Formation: St4
  • Aspiration: Turbo
  • Fuel Type: Petrol
  • Transmission: 6 speed / Manual
  • Top Speed: 175 mph (281.6 kph)
  • 0-60 mph (96.6 kph): 3.40 secs
  • 0-100 kph (0-62 mph): 3.5 secs
  • 0-100 mph (160.9 kph): 9.30 secs
  • Power: 405 bhp (302 kW) @ 6400 rpm
  • Kerbweight: 1410 kgs (3108 lbs)
  • Torque: 350 lb-ft (474.5 Nm) @ 5500 rpm
  • Drive: AWD | Engine Location: Front
  • 1/4 Mile (Est.): 11.94 secs @ 114.5 mph
  • BHP Per Ton: 287.2 bhp
  • Torque Per Ton: 248.2 lb-ft
